Pak Kret, Thailand

Population: 184,501

Pak Kret, nestled on the banks of the mighty Chao Phraya River, is distinguished by its vibrant community of Mon descendants, who have preserved their unique heritage through exquisite terracotta craftsmanship and age-old traditions. The city houses Koh Kret, an island that stands as a testament to Mon culture with its labyrinthine lanes filled with artisanal pottery workshops. Pak Kret's annual Mon Songkran Festival, complete with elaborate mud sculptures, further sets it apart as a living museum of Mon artistry and custom.

Notable points about Pak Kret

  1. Cultural Heritage at Koh Kret: Pak Kret is home to the renowned Koh Kret Island, a unique cultural enclave in the Chao Phraya River known for its distinct Mon community. Visitors can explore traditional Mon pottery-making, immerse themselves in the local culture, and savor authentic Thai desserts.

  6. Rich Religious Heritage: Featuring impressive temples like Wat Paramaiyikawat, Pak Kret offers spiritual enrichment through its well-preserved religious sites, drawing visitors interested in exploring Thailand's Buddhist traditions and architectural beauty.
  7. Vibrant Local Markets: The city is famed for its bustling local markets, such as Pak Kret Market and Koh Kret's weekend market. These are vibrant places to experience local life, offering everything from fresh produce to handcrafted goods – a paradise for shoppers and foodies alike.
